Ashen Quiet is a study in restraint, drawing its language entirely from tone rather than hue. The palette moves through seven careful gradations of gray, each warmed slightly by undertones of ember and stone dust rather than cool blue-gray sterility. This gives the collection a lived-in, contemplative quality — more like the aftermath of warmth than the absence of color. Psychologically, these tones read as steady, grounded, and unhurried, inviting a slower kind of attention.

In brand and design applications, Ashen Quiet suits identities that want to communicate sophistication without ornament — architecture studios, minimalist fashion labels, wellness brands, and editorial publications all benefit from its quiet authority. Because the palette avoids saturated color entirely, it pairs effortlessly with a single accent hue, allowing that color to carry emotional weight against a neutral, elegant backdrop. It's especially effective in contexts where typography and negative space are meant to do the talking.

When implementing Ashen Quiet in a design system, use the darkest tones — Charcoal Ember and Smoked Slate — for primary text and structural elements, reserving Bone Silence and Dust Whisper for backgrounds and breathing room. The mid-tones, Ash Umber and Quiet Fog, work well for secondary text, borders, and subtle dividers that need presence without distraction. Because all seven colors share consistent warmth, they blend smoothly in gradients and shadows, making the palette reliable across UI states, print layouts, and photographic overlays alike.
